    What're the parts numbers for stock shockies

    Hi Guys I have trashed my very long-suffering shockies on potholes in South East Queensland. What are the part numbers for std shox for a 1997 Tdi? I usually use Land Rovers own on the basis that I was advised they are oil-filled and designed for the job, I am not sure how long these have lasted but 90% of my use is on-road, so I am not after anything special. There is a bewildering array out there!

    Front: STC3703
    Rear: My EPC isn't actually listing rears for MA onwards for some reason but I think you'll find STC3704 is the number.
